• Because of the depletion of fossil fuels, the rise of prices, in addition to the environmental considerations, the development of renewable energy, is becoming more important throughout the world, as an alternative for meeting energy needs in the long term. Technological changes, make renewables accessible economically.
• Although, Algeria has an important hydrocarbon resources, it should be prepared a transition to an energy mix through the integration of renewables in its national energy system
The renewable energy program, which aims to achieve an integration rate of 40% of renewables by 2030 relys essentially on the use of solar energy, regarding the important potential which has the country.
Introduction
• Interconnected network in the North covering over 96% of national electricity demand, a production of 45 TWh in 2010 with a transmission network of more than 21000 km;
• Interconnections with Morocco’s network ( 04 lines) and Tunisia network ( 04 lines) ;
• 25 production sites in the big South to supply remoted sites (Oasis);
• About 7 million electricity customers and more than 3 million gas customers

Legal framework for RE developement in Algeria
The law n°99-09 of July 28th, 1999 relative to the energy control; (creation the National Fund for Energy Efficiency: NFEE)
The law n°02-01 of February 5th, 2002, relative to the electricity and the public distribution gas by pipes;
The law n°04-09 of August 14th, 2004, relative to the promotion of the renewable energies in the framework of the sustainable development.
The orientation law on scientific research and technological development ,devoting as “PRIORITY“, the national research program on Renewable Energy
The finance Act 2010 (creation of National Fund for Renewable Energy : NFRE)

Renewable energy potential in Algeria
Solar potential of about 170 000 TWh / year, is 4000 times the current electricity generation of Algeria
The solar Potential by regions appears as follows
Regions Coastal highlands Sahara
Area (%) 4 10 86
Average duration of sunshine (hours / year)
2650 3000 3500
Average energy received
(kWh/m2/year)
1700 1900 2650

Geothermal potentialMore than two hundred (200) warm sources are inventoried in the North of the Country. Approximatively A third (33 %) among it has temperatures superior than 45°C. There are sources with high temperatures which can achieve 118°C in Biskra.
Hydraulics 103 dam sites are identified. More than 50 dams are in operation.

Solar-gas Hybrid power plant from Hassi R'Mel
Power: 150 MW Solar part: 25 MW Technology: Cylindrical-parabolic Date of start: May, 2011
Pilot project to test solar technology and its power generation.

Renewable energy projects in progress
►Wind farm project (10 MW) in Adrar (south of Algeria)
►Electrification of 16 villages with PV kit (5MW) as part of national program of rural electrification
►PV pilot plant with the differents technologies: silicon, thin film, CPV (Capacity: 900kWc)
►Photovoltaic module manufacturing plant project with a capacity equivalent to 116 MWp/year (2013)

Algerian renewable energy program National needs (12 000 MW)
Concerning national needs, the capacities to be installed are as follows:
– 2011 - 2013 : 110 MW– 2014 - 2015 : + 540 MW– 2016 - 2020 : + 1 950 MW– 2021 - 2030 : + 9 400 MW
Total of 12 000 MW to be installed between 2011 and 2030

Impacts associated with the renewable energy development in Algeria
Gas Saving
Volume of saved gas in 2011-2020: 10 Gm3
Volume of saved gas in 2011-2030: 73 Gm3
Volume of saved gas for the installed capacity in 2020 over 25 years: 60 Gm3
Volume of saved gas for installed capacity in 2030 (12000MW) over 25 years: 280 Gm3
Total volume of saved gas by the RE program (including exports): 570Gm3
Job opportunities created
120 000 direct jobs generated from the renewable energy program
CONCLUSIONThe program for renewable electricity generation, which aims to install 12,000 MW by 2030 with an integration rate of 40% renewable energy in national electricity balance in 2030.
The program covers two (02) phases: 2011-2020, achievements of 67 projects, with a total capacity of 2600 MW (54 small
projects in photovoltaic, 6 big projects in CSP and 7 small projects in wind energy). 2021-2030, installation of 9400 MW of renewable electricity generation.
The global cost of the renewable electricity program for the national market is about 60 billion US dollars.
Volumes of saved natural gas for the period of renewable power plants operation to be installed over the period of 2011 and 2030, reach to 282 billion m3.
Considering its impact on the national economy, the achievement of the program will require government support in terms of facilitating collecting of necessary funds and the compensation of additional costs resulting from the introduction of renewable energies in the National Electric system.
